David Oscar Dodd III, 84, lost his battle with cancer Saturday, Sept. 15, 2012. Memorial service: 1:30 p.m. Saturday, Sept. 22, in Greenwood Funeral Home Chapel. Memorials: In lieu of flowers, donations may be made to Community Hospice of Texas, 6100 Western Place, Suite 500, Fort Worth, Texas...
